Background and Problem Solved
The original patent disclosed a grooming system that, while effective, had limitations in terms of debris disposal, trimming efficiency, and user experience. The present invention addresses these limitations by introducing autonomous debris disposal, AI-driven trimming optimization, and real-time guidance through augmented reality.
Novelty and Inventive Step
The present invention introduces several novel features that distinguish it from the original patent. These include the integration of artificial intelligence, autonomous debris disposal, and augmented reality, which collectively provide a significant improvement in grooming efficiency, user experience, and environmental sustainability.
Alternative Embodiments and Variations
Alternative embodiments of the invention could include variations in the design of the hair collection module, such as different shapes or sizes to accommodate various user needs. The AI-driven trimming optimization could be implemented using different algorithms or machine learning models. The augmented reality-enabled device could be integrated into a smartphone app or a dedicated wearable device. The biodegradable debris container could be replaced with other eco-friendly materials or designs.
